Webinar Follow-Up That Matches What People Actually Did

Good follow-up continues the event instead of abruptly switching into generic promotion. Use the webinar's content and reliable engagement data to determine the next step.

Attendees

Send the replay or promised resources, summarize the core action and offer the next logical resource or conversation.

No-shows

Provide a low-friction way to catch up. Avoid assuming that missing the live session means the person is uninterested.

Highly engaged attendees

When the platform provides dependable signals—questions, polls, CTA clicks or meaningful attendance—use them to make outreach more relevant.

Timing

Send operational follow-up promptly. Longer nurture can continue afterward, but the immediate message should connect clearly to the webinar.
